首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

后台ios上的Lottie AnimationView

后台iOS上的Lottie AnimationView是一种用于在iOS应用程序中展示矢量动画的开源库。它通过解析Adobe After Effects中创建的动画文件(JSON格式),并将其渲染为原生的iOS动画效果。

Lottie AnimationView的主要特点和优势包括:

  1. 矢量动画:Lottie AnimationView支持矢量动画,这意味着动画可以无损放大或缩小而不会失真,适应不同的屏幕尺寸和分辨率。
  2. 轻量级:Lottie AnimationView使用JSON格式的动画文件,相比传统的帧动画,它的文件大小更小,加载速度更快,节省了带宽和存储空间。
  3. 跨平台支持:Lottie AnimationView不仅支持iOS平台,还支持Android、Web和React Native等多个平台,可以实现跨平台的动画展示。
  4. 动画交互性:Lottie AnimationView可以与用户的交互进行无缝集成,通过添加事件监听器,可以在动画播放过程中触发自定义的交互行为。
  5. 动画定制性:Lottie AnimationView提供了丰富的动画属性和效果的定制选项,开发者可以根据应用的需求自定义动画的颜色、速度、循环等参数。

Lottie AnimationView在实际应用中有广泛的应用场景,例如:

  1. 用户引导:可以使用Lottie AnimationView创建引人注目的动画来引导用户完成应用的操作指引,提升用户体验。
  2. 品牌宣传:通过Lottie AnimationView展示具有创意和吸引力的品牌动画,增强品牌形象和用户记忆。
  3. 加载动画:在应用程序加载过程中,可以使用Lottie AnimationView展示独特的加载动画,增加用户等待时的娱乐性和视觉吸引力。
  4. 按钮动画:通过Lottie AnimationView为按钮添加动画效果,提升用户点击按钮的交互体验。

腾讯云提供了一系列与Lottie AnimationView相关的产品和服务,包括:

  1. 腾讯云移动应用开发平台(https://cloud.tencent.com/product/madp):提供了丰富的移动应用开发工具和服务,可以帮助开发者轻松集成和管理Lottie AnimationView。
  2. 腾讯云媒体处理(https://cloud.tencent.com/product/mps):提供了强大的媒体处理能力,可以用于处理和转码Lottie AnimationView所需的动画文件。
  3. 腾讯云CDN加速(https://cloud.tencent.com/product/cdn):提供了全球分布式的内容分发网络,可以加速Lottie AnimationView的加载和传输,提升用户的观看体验。

总结:Lottie AnimationView是一种用于在iOS应用程序中展示矢量动画的开源库,具有矢量动画、轻量级、跨平台支持、动画交互性和动画定制性等优势。它在用户引导、品牌宣传、加载动画和按钮动画等场景中有广泛应用。腾讯云提供了与Lottie AnimationView相关的产品和服务,包括移动应用开发平台、媒体处理和CDN加速等。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

-

iOS上的软件为何更好用?苹果应该分成么?开发者大会就有答案

5分0秒

day08【后台】权限控制-上/12-尚硅谷-SpringSecurity-带验证的加密-应用

7分8秒

day08【后台】权限控制-上/10-尚硅谷-SpringSecurity-带盐值的加密-概念

12分45秒

day08【后台】权限控制-上/11-尚硅谷-SpringSecurity-带盐值的加密-测试

1时3分

iOS开发--Block原理探究

-

工信部拟定意见保护用户隐私,而魅族已成“领头羊”

3分54秒

App在苹果上架难吗

-

iPhone或因预装自家软件被禁售,库克称安卓恶意App比iOS多47倍

-

无版号游戏无法在苹果中国区商店上架

1分46秒

视频监控智能分析 银行

2分44秒

【零基础】VMware虚拟机下载安装教程

1分21秒

JSP博客管理系统myeclipse开发mysql数据库mvc结构java编程

领券